I suspect for what you need to use events or tasks: check So when you create your object definition, add the attribute that is most appropriate for your use case: Event Objects with the Event attribute represent scheduled activities or meetings that have a start time, duration and group of participants associated with them. Event records can be displayed, created and managed in the Calendar view, and can be exported in the standard iCalendar format. The following fields are added when this attribute is enabled: Event Subject, Date/Time, Duration, All Day, Private, Description, Location, Assigned To, Pop-up Reminder. Task Objects with the Task attribute represent deadlines, follow-ups or to-do's that have a due date and one or more assigned users associated with them. Task records can be displayed, created and managed in the Calendar view, and can be exported in the standard iCalendar format. The following fields are added when this attribute is enabled: Task Subject, Due Date, Priority, Private, Description, Assigned To. Hope this is what you were looking for. Thierry.
